Museums Adopt New Antiquities Guidelines
The Association of Art Museum Directors, a membership body for directors of North American museums, has tightened its guidelines for acquiring antiquities. The new guidelines, announced Wednesday, stipulate that AAMD members "should not normally acquire a work" unless research substantiates that it was outside its country of origin before 1970 or was legally exported after 1970. Kieselbach record
A photograph by Endre Friedmann (pictured) called The kiss (A csók) has broken the all time high record of a Hungarian photograph at an auction, selling for Ft2.2m ($14,100) at auctioneers Kieselbach on May 24. The bidding for the picture started at Ft60,000 ($385).
